Understanding the Importance of Restrained Joints

Restrained joints are designed to prevent the separation of pipe segments under high pressure and various external forces, ensuring a secure connection. Given their crucial role in preventing leaks and maintaining system integrity, understanding how to properly use these joints becomes imperative for end customers.

Common Challenges Faced by Users

When working with Ductile Iron Pipe Restrained Joints, several customer concerns may arise. Below are some of the common challenges and effective solutions:

Installation Difficulties

One prevalent issue is the proper installation of restrained joints. A misalignment or inadequate tightening can lead to joint failure. To avoid this, always double-check the manufacturer's installation instructions before beginning. A systematic approach, such as starting at one end and gradually working towards the other, ensures each connection is secure.

Poor Pipe Alignment

Improper alignment can exert undue stress on the joints, compromising their integrity. Utilizing laser alignment tools can significantly aid in achieving precise positioning of pipes. Moreover, a qualified technician should always oversee the installation to catch potential alignment issues early.

Regular Inspections

Inspections should be conducted to monitor for signs of wear, corrosion, or other forms of degradation. This proactive approach will help to ensure that any issues are identified early, minimizing the risk of unexpected failures.

Responding to Environmental Factors

Environmental conditions, such as soil type and moisture content, can influence joint performance. Conducting a thorough site assessment before installation can inform necessary adjustments to ensure long-term performance. For instance, special coatings may be required in particularly corrosive environments.
